Quick Summary
Selah Pools built a complete outdoor environment for the Diers family in Keller featuring a 6,476-gallon pool with six-layer tiered spillover, custom spa, three water bowls, dual bubblers, Aquabella Italian Slate tile, Buff Lueders stone coping and veneer, and Caribbean Blue mini-pebble plaster.

The Diers residence transforms a traditional Keller setting into a layered water experience where materials define the sensory journey. The six-layer tiered spillover creates architectural drama as water cascades through each level, while the raised spa commands views across the swimming area. Three water bowls punctuate the composition with gentle overflow, their circular forms echoing throughout the design. Buff Lueders stone veneer rises along structural walls, its natural texture contrasting against the precision of Italian slate tile at the waterline. Raised beams and columns establish architectural rhythm, framing intimate zones for gathering.


Materials & Finishes
Aquabella Italian Slate tile creates sophisticated waterline definition, its natural texture complementing the Caribbean Blue mini-pebble plaster that gives the 6,476-gallon pool its signature color. Buff Lueders coping with chipped back detail frames the water's edge, extending throughout the custom spa design. The six-layer tiered spillover becomes the project's centerpiece, cascading water across matching tile surfaces that catch and reflect light throughout the day.

Design & Features
Three water bowls add kinetic energy at key gathering points, while dual bubblers animate the shallow areas. The raised beam structure at twelve inches showcases chopped Buff Lueders stone veneer, creating textural contrast against smooth coping surfaces. The IQ904-PS control system with remote operation manages the 400,000 BTU natural gas heater, variable speed circulation pump, and dual LED lighting.

Frequently Asked Questions
How does a six-layer tiered spillover create visual impact?
A tiered spillover transforms a simple water feature into architectural theater, with each layer creating its own cascade pattern and sound. The Diers project showcases this with six distinct levels that step water down from the custom spa into the main pool, creating visual drama and ambient sound that enhances the entire outdoor living space. The key is proportional spacing between tiers and matching tile that unifies the cascade surfaces. At over nine feet in length, this spillover becomes a focal point that draws attention while adding the sensory dimension of moving water.
Why choose Italian slate tile for pool waterlines?
Aquabella Italian Slate tile provides authentic stone texture with the durability required for constant water exposure, creating visual depth that standard ceramic tiles cannot match. The Diers project features IS-634, which offers natural variation in tone and texture that complements the Buff Lueders stone elements throughout the design. Italian slate tile maintains its rich character over years of use, making it a worthy investment for families who value authentic materials. The natural beauty ensures each installation carries unique personality while delivering the sophisticated appearance this Keller outdoor living space demands.
What makes Buff Lueders stone ideal for pool coping?
Buff Lueders limestone combines natural beauty with practical performance, offering excellent heat resistance and slip-resistant texture ideal for pool coping. The Diers project features chipped back coping that creates clean geometric lines while the chopped stone veneer on raised walls adds complementary texture. This Texas limestone weathers beautifully over time, developing character that enhances the overall design. Its natural color variations ensure that each installation has unique personality while maintaining the refined appearance that distinguishes this Keller outdoor living space from ordinary pool surrounds.
How do water bowls enhance the pool experience?
Water bowls create focal points that add gentle animation and visual interest throughout the swimming area, functioning as both sculptural elements and water features. The three water bowls in the Diers project provide continuous overflow that adds ambient sound while creating circular patterns on the water's surface. These features work particularly well alongside the six-layer tiered spillover, offering a quieter counterpoint to the cascade's drama. They deliver the sensory benefits of moving water while maintaining the serene character that makes this Keller outdoor living space feel like a true retreat for the family.
What automation features make pool maintenance effortless?
The IQ904-PS control system manages every aspect of pool and spa operation from a single interface, including the 400,000 BTU natural gas heater, variable speed circulation pump, Fusion 2 salt system, and LED lighting. The included remote control allows the Diers family to adjust settings without walking to the equipment area. This automation ensures consistent water quality and temperature while minimizing time spent on maintenance. The system monitors and adjusts chemical levels, circulation patterns, and heating schedules automatically, letting the family focus on enjoying their outdoor living space.
